There are a lot of automation tasks involved.DescriptionThe Cloud Automation Engineer is a member of a team that is responsible for designing, implementing and maintaining core infrastructure automation in a multi-account Amazon Web Services (AWS) environment. The role works closely with IT areas and other customers to locate manual or semi-automated processes and design solutions to fully automate and streamline them. As a part of the Automation Team, the role is responsible for building automation components that are centrally stored and maintained, obtained through self-provisioning, and systematically applied. The role is further responsible for articulating automation benefits, defining and documenting automation standards, and developing and communicating guidelines, best practices, and insights on where and how automation can be established and applied. The role will also conduct research, POCs, and other activities to validate, promote, and expand automation efficiencies and will work with respective IT areas to introduce new automation techniques, tools, and methods.ResponsibilitiesIdentify, design, implement, maintain, and/or expand library of automation components that can be easily deployed and enhanced across the IT organization including but not limited to: Control Tower maintenance including OU architecture and account onboarding/offboarding.
